<p>PROBLEM TO BE SOLVED: To provide an interface circuit for a printer that can prevent transmission of an erroneous control signal at application of power to the printer so as to enhance the stability of the printer in the initial state of power supply voltage rising and prevent malfunction of the printer. SOLUTION: After application of power, a flip-flop X23 is reset in a changeover control section 110, a NAND gate X21 detects a level change in output signals s1-s5 of an input section 100 to raise an output signal s9 of the flip-flop X23 and a changeover section 120 holds output signals s10-s14 to a high level when the signal s9 is at a low level and outputs the output signals s1-s5 of the input section 100 when the signal s9 is at a high level. Thus, the output signals after application of power are latched, the signal transfer function is started after an input signal rises, the output of the erroneous control signal is prevented and the malfunction of the printer can be prevented.</p> |
